I've been driving an Audi Q3 for five years and have replaced the cabin air filter several times myself. This car has two filter locations: the main one is behind the glove compartment on the passenger side. Removing the glove box is quite simple: first empty it, then press both sides inward to release it. Inside, there's a plastic cover; pry it open to reveal the filter slot. The other filter is located on the right side of the engine bay, under the black plastic cover at the base of the windshield. That one requires removing the wiper arms first, which needs special tools and might be tricky for beginners. I recommend replacing the glove box filter every six months. Genuine parts bought online cost just over a hundred yuan, saving hundreds in labor fees compared to dealerships. Before starting, remember to check the filter's arrow direction; installing it backward affects filtration. In areas with poor air quality, adding a PM2.5 filter is advisable for much smoother breathing while driving.

I'm someone who loves tinkering with cars, and last week I just replaced the cabin air filter on my Audi Q3. The easiest spot to access it is on the passenger side—open the glove compartment, press both sides inward with your hands, and the entire glove box will come off, revealing a white rectangular filter housing. When pulling it out, pay attention to the arrow direction; insert the new filter in the same orientation. The whole process takes just ten minutes. There's another filter in the engine compartment, located at the air intake under the windshield, which is more complicated to replace as it involves removing over a dozen clips—better suited for experienced hands. Don't skimp on the filter brand; I once bought a cheap 30-yuan knockoff that made the AC emit a foul rubber smell when turned on. The best times to replace it are during spring and autumn. Changing it before summer ensures the AC blows fresh, mold-free air, keeping the car's interior much fresher.

I bought an Audi Q3 last year and found out during research that the cabin air filter is located behind the glove compartment on the passenger side. Specific steps: Empty the glove box, squeeze the plastic clips on both sides inward, and the entire compartment will come off. There's a rectangular cover with clips behind it - open it, pull out the old filter and replace it with a new one. There's also an intake air filter under the windshield on the right side of the engine compartment, which basically doesn't need maintenance. I recommend replacing it every 10,000 kilometers, especially in northern areas with more dust. After replacing the filter, remember to spray air conditioning cleaner into the ducts to eliminate odors. Dealerships charge 500-600 yuan for this service, but you can buy a Mahle brand filter for just 70-80 yuan yourself - the savings are enough for a full tank of gas.

Why does the fuel pump nozzle shut off before the tank is full?

If the fuel pump nozzle shuts off before the tank is full, it is likely because the nozzle is pressed too tightly. Simply loosen the nozzle slightly and continue fueling. The front section of the fuel pump nozzle has a sensor that automatically shuts off the nozzle when it comes into contact with fuel to prevent overflow. If fuel flows too quickly, it may splash up and trigger the sensor, causing the nozzle to shut off prematurely. Here are additional explanations for why the fuel pump nozzle shuts off before the tank is full: 1. Welding issues in the blow-molded fuel filler pipe—while blow-molded products are generally stable, welding can sometimes result in excess material or misalignment, leading to a narrow fuel flow path. 2. The one-way valve at the end of the fuel filler pipe may be stuck; if the spring is jammed, fueling becomes impossible. 3. There is a small hole at the bottom of the fuel pump nozzle’s tip with a sensor to prevent fuel from overflowing the tank. When the fuel level approaches the tank opening and covers the nozzle’s tip, it triggers the sensor, causing the nozzle to shut off and stop fueling.

What Causes White Smoke from Parking Diesel Heaters?

White smoke from parking diesel heaters is caused by poor internal ventilation. The following actions should be taken: After the heater has been running for a period (depending on user conditions), the spark plug should be unscrewed to remove carbon deposits. If the spark plug is burnt out, it should be pulled out and replaced with a new one. If excessive carbon buildup reduces thermal efficiency, clean the cooling fins on the inner wall of the water jacket and the carbon deposits in the combustion chamber. If the heater's intake pipe, exhaust pipe, or drip pipe is found to be clogged with mud, clean and unclog them promptly. Keep the heater box clean and strictly avoid placing flammable debris around it. Ensure the fuel tank, fuel pipe, and fuel filter solenoid valve are clean to prevent dust from blocking the fuel circuit. In the heater circulation system, use antifreeze compatible with the external ambient temperature as the circulating heating medium. The water pump should be regularly inspected based on user conditions. If the water seal component, which serves as a seal, is found to be leaking, or if the water pump is difficult to start and operate, a major overhaul should be performed promptly.
